Ingredients

Scale
  • 12 oz (340 g) fresh or frozen raspberries
  • 0.250.5 cup (50100 g) granulated sugar, to taste
  • 1 medium lemon, zested and juiced
  • 23 tablespoons (3045 ml) water

Instructions

  1. Combine Ingredients: In a medium 2-quart saucepan, gently combine 12 oz (340 g) raspberries (fresh or frozen), 0.25 to 0.5 cup (50-100 g) sugar, juice from 1 lemon, and 2-3 tablespoons (30-45 ml) water.
  2. Simmer Mixture: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er over medium heat, stirring occasionally. Watch for the berries to visibly break down, which takes about 5-7 minutes.
  3. Thicken Compote: Reduce heat to low and continue to simmer, mashing some berries with a spoon, until the compote thickens to your desired consistency (another 5-10 minutes). If too thin, simmer longer; if too thick, stir in 1 tablespoon of water or extra lemon juice.
  4. Finish and Adjust: Remove the saucepan from heat. Stir in the lemon zest. Taste and adjust sweetness as needed.

Notes

To balance flavors, add 0.5 teaspoon sugar at a time if too tart, or a tiny pinch of salt or a splash more lemon juice if too sweet. This recipe saves thawing time using frozen berries, is a one-pot meal for easy cleanup, and can be doubled for healthy meal prep.
